In 2021-2022, 316 degrees and certificates were awarded to general engineering technology students who went to a California college or university. This makes it the #25 most popular major in the state.

Our 2023 rankings named Cabrillo College the most popular school in California for general engineering technology students working on their basic certificate. Cabrillo College is a medium-sized public school located in the medium-sized suburb of Aptos.
